The disclosure must include the nature of the interest. If an interest becomes apparent to a member during the course of a meeting that has not been disclosed under this item, the member must immediately disclose it.

Dual hatted members of the District Council wish to state that although they would be considering planning applications at this meeting they would be reconsidering them at the district level, taking into account all relevant evidence and representations there.

Members of the public, and members with prejudicial interests on items on the Agenda, may make representations, answer, ask questions and give evidence at this meeting in respect of items on the Agenda. (This is the only opportunity for members of the public to make a contribution during the meeting.)

Both public and members are limited to three minutes per person to speak and the total time designated for public questions shall not exceed fifteen minutes unless directed by the Chairman of the meeting.

Following the Government’s announcement in December to put Kent in to Tier 4 restrictions as a consequence of the new coronavirus variant, Councillors and the Town Clerk met to discuss its the impact on the community and the Council’s working practices. It was agreed to continue with home working for the office staff and with minimal office working, but that someone would work from the office on most days on a rota basis. The groundstaff would maintain only necessary services such as waste management. It was also agreed that the sale of waste bags from the office was not essential shopping and to also protect staff it would temporarily suspend the sale of these bags to the public. Since the further announcement of Lockdown from 6 January, the Council office staff and groundstaff continue to maintain all services as best it possibly can whilst keeping to safe Covid-19 work environment.

On 11 December, a volunteer lead meeting run by SDC was attended by Cllr Baker, the Town Clerk and the Planning and Administration Assistant. The community response and support was discussed and it was agreed that Edenbridge support requests would continue to be emailed to the Council office and Cllr Baker. Cllr Baker said she would liaise with volunteer helpers. To date there has been 8 requests via SDC and 3 via the Council Office. Prior to Christmas a number of meetings and discussions took place with neighbouring authorities and the Police to ensure the smooth movement of a funeral procession which took place on 29 December; there were no notable issues.
